History and development:
On-line poker appeared into the belated 1990s because of advancements in technology and internet. Initial on-line poker room, earth Poker, was launched in 1998, attracting a tiny but passionate community. However, it was in early 2000s that on-line poker experienced exponential growth, mainly because of the introduction of real-money games and televised poker tournaments.

Features of On-line Poker:
Internet poker provides several advantages over conventional brick-and-mortar gambling enterprises. Firstly, it provides a wider number of game choices, including various poker variations and stakes, providing into tastes and budgets of kinds of people. Also, internet poker areas are open 24/7, eliminating the limitations of physical casino operating hours. In addition, online systems usually offer attractive incentives, respect programs, additionally the capacity to play multiple tables simultaneously, improving the entire video gaming knowledge.
